The Troy Victorian Stroll marks its 28th year as the region's premier free holiday event. All afternoon—from 11 am to 5:00 pm—Troy's historic downtown will offer more than 100 free attractions, including the region's top performers, ­ musicians, dancers, magicians, and storytellers.

There will be rides, refreshments, a craft show and much more, set in the historic beauty of Victorian downtown Troy. Throughout the afternoon, Troy's fine shops, boutiques and galleries will be open for holiday shopping. If you're hungry, make sure to stop into many of Troy's best eateries or for a quick bite, visit our food court located next to City Hall.
